Chris Brown has been on the R’n’B scene since he was a teenager in the mid-2000s and has been in the spotlight ever since. There has been controversy along the way, admittedly, however, for the most part, people have continued to embrace and enjoy his music.

However, he landed himself in one feud that ended up getting quite messy, and that feud was with Drake. Drake has not been in the spotlight for as long as Brown has but has already managed to surpass him in every single way.  Drake is one of the most decorated artists in hip hop. With four Grammy awards, 13 BET awards and a whopping 34 Billboard awards, the Young Money artist has broken all kinds of musical records. In fact, for the 2010s, Drake was awarded the accolade ‘Billboard Artist of the Decade’, beating pop-music powerhouses such as Rihanna, Adele and Brown. However, Drake’s success may not be the reason that the two ended up feuding. 

In 2010, around the time that Drake first hit the mainstream, the two were seen as co-existing friends. They were seen at nightclubs together, they performed together, and Drake even confirmed that the two were recording music together. However, behind the scenes, Bajan billionaire singer Rihanna had the two wrapped around her finger in a little love triangle.

It is well-known knowledge that Brown assaulted Rihanna in 2009. However, Rihanna has since declared the two were dating on and off between 2008 and 2013.

So in 2012, there must have been some kind of confusion about who was on and who was off as Brown and Drake found themselves brawling in New York at the famous club W.i.P. According to sources, Drake allegedly punched Brown in the face and struck him with a bottle. Drake was allegedly accompanied by Birdman and Meek Mill while Brown was with his security. No charges were brought forward.

However, as Brown moved on to begin dating model Karrueche Tran, rumours were swirling about Drake and Rihanna, but then in 2013 Drake fired a shot at Brown so loud everyone turned their heads. During an interview with Elliot Wilson on East Village Radio, when asked about Brown, Drake audaciously called him out as he declared, “His insecurities are the reason I make better music than him…I’m more popping than him. At one point the woman he loves fell into my lap, and I did what a real n*gga would do and treated her with respect.”

However, Chris never responded, and by the next year, they seemed to have buried the hatchet when a picture of Chris and Drake in the studio emerged on Drake’s Instagram. That same year, the two did a skit together at the ESPY awards. So the beef was over?

No, because during Drake’s beef with Philadelphia rapper Meek Mill, Brown took a photo with the rapper and in the caption labelled Drake as a fake. But finally in 2018, the feud was once again ended after Chris posted Drake’s album Scorpion. Shortly after, Drake followed Chris on Instagram and swiftly brought Chris out at a show. Now the two have no beef. But again it looks like the beef was as a result of a third party. This time, Bajan billionaire Rihanna.
